Using special effects – Picture effect

You can digitally process images to obtain special effects like those in films or on TV.

 

NEG. ART [a] :

The color and brightness of the picture are reversed.

 

 

 

SEPIA :

The picture appears in sepia.

 

 

 

 

 

B&W :

The picture appears in monochrome (black-and-white).

 

 

 

SOLARIZE [b] : The light intensity becomes clearer to make the picture look more like

 

 

 

 

an illustration.

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

SLIM [c] :

The picture expands vertically.

 

 

 

 

 

STRETCH [d] :

The picture expands horizontally.

 

 

 

 

 

PASTEL [e] :

The contrast of the picture is emphasized to make the picture look more

 

 

 

 

like an animated cartoon.

 

 

 

 

 

MOSAIC [f] :

The picture appears mosaic-patterned.

(1) Set the POWER switch to CAMERA. Press MENU, then select P EFFECT in with the SEL/PUSH EXEC dial (p. 176).

(2) Select the desired picture effect mode with the SEL/PUSH EXEC dial.

To cancel the picture effect function

Set P EFFECT to OFF in the menu settings.

While using the picture effect function, you cannot select the following functions:

OLD MOVIE

BOUNCE

Recording still images on a “Memory Stick” in the tape recording or standby mode (except DCR-TRV16)

When you set the POWER switch to other than CAMERA

Picture effect is automatically canceled.
